How CBD oil may help with pain (in plain English)
CBD (cannabidiol) is a non-intoxicating compound found in hemp. It interacts with your body's endocannabinoid system (ECS) — a network of receptors involved in regulating pain, mood, sleep, inflammation, and more.
While research is still developing, early studies and user reports suggest CBD may support pain relief by modulating pain signalling, supporting anti-inflammatory pathways, reducing muscle tension, and improving sleep quality. CBD is not a magic bullet or a replacement for medical care, but for some people it becomes a helpful part of their pain management toolkit.

1. Evidence of third-party lab testing
Only buy from brands that provide independent lab reports showing CBD content, THC level within UK legal limits, and checks for heavy metals and contaminants.
2. Type of extract
Broad-spectrum (0% THC) contains CBD and other cannabinoids/terpenes. Isolate is just CBD — fine, but you miss potential entourage effects.
3. Functional botanicals
For pain, look for extra support from turmeric, black pepper, or specific terpene blends rather than plain CBD in oil.
4. Dose and bottle strength
Check how many mg of CBD per ml the product contains.
5. Format that suits your lifestyle
Oils/tinctures offer fastest absorption and easy dose personalisation. Capsules are convenient but less flexible. Topicals are a great add-on for localised discomfort.
How to use CBD oil for pain (step-by-step)
- Start low — around 10–20mg CBD per day split into 1–2 doses.
- Take it consistently — CBD works best when used daily for at least 2–4 weeks.
- Use the sublingual method — hold under your tongue for 60–90 seconds before swallowing.
- Combine with lifestyle changes — physio, stretching, sleep, stress management and nutrition all influence pain.
- Adjust gradually — if no change after 1–2 weeks, increase by 5–10mg/day and monitor.
Always speak with your GP before using CBD if you have a medical condition or take medication.
Safety, side effects & who should avoid CBD
CBD is generally considered well-tolerated, but some people experience digestive upset, changes in appetite, drowsiness at higher doses, or dry mouth. CBD can also interact with certain medications that use the CYP450 liver enzyme system. Speak to your doctor before using CBD if you take prescription medication, are pregnant or breastfeeding, or have liver issues or a complex medical history.
Frequently asked questions
Does CBD oil really help with pain?
Research is still emerging, but early studies and user reports suggest CBD may help with certain types of pain — especially those linked to inflammation, muscle tension, and poor sleep. It isn't a guaranteed fix or a replacement for medical treatment.
How much CBD oil should I take for pain?
There is no one-size-fits-all dose. Many adults start around 10–20mg CBD per day and slowly increase until they notice a difference. Always follow product label guidance and speak with a healthcare professional, especially if you use other medications.
How long does CBD take to work for pain?
Some people notice a change within days, but for many it takes 2–4 weeks of consistent use. Pain that has built up over months or years will rarely disappear overnight.
Is CBD oil or CBD balm better for pain?
They work differently. Oils work systemically through the bloodstream, while balms are best for localised areas. Many people use both: an oral oil for overall support and a balm rubbed directly into sore spots.
Can I take CBD with other painkillers?
CBD can interact with certain medications, so it's essential to speak with your GP or pharmacist before combining CBD with prescription or over-the-counter painkillers.
